Chambers DictionaryChamber's 20th Century Dictionary 📕

  • salmi
    Salmis, sal′mi, n. a ragout of roasted woodcocks, &c., stewed with wine, morsels of bread, &c. [Fr. salmis—It. salame, salt meat.]
